Variant summary
Our verdict is Likely benign. Variant got -2 ACMG points: 2P and 4B. PM2BP4_Strong
The NM_178134.3(CYP4Z1):āc.509A>Cā(p.His170Pro)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.00000499 in 1,603,812 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. 15/21 in silico tools predict a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Uncertain significance (ā ). Another variant affecting the same amino acid position, but resulting in a different missense (i.e. H170N) has been classified as Uncertain significance.

Uncertain significance, criteria provided, single submitter | clinical testing | Ambry Genetics | Apr 01, 2024 | The c.509A>C (p.H170P) alteration is located in exon 5 (coding exon 5) of the CYP4Z1 gene. This alteration results from a A to C substitution at nucleotide position 509, causing the histidine (H) at amino acid position 170 to be replaced by a proline (P). Based on insufficient or conflicting evidence, the clinical significance of this alteration remains unclear. - |
